Dangerous Potholes, caused concussion of a cyclist.

Reported via iOS in the Potholes category anonymously at 14:59, Tue 7 September 2021

Sent to Leicestershire County Council less than a minute later. FixMyStreet ref: 2985607.

There are dangerous potholes at this junction in in its vicinity when heading towards Far Coton. The most dangerous potholes are across the junction where at the joint of the tarmac of the two roads. My friends witnessed me hit one of the potholes and come off my cycle, causing concussion. This resulted in a provoked seizure, witnessed by my wife, 10 hours later. My GP and The DVLA have been informed. I have not driven since the seizure and my GP advised me not to drive. I expect not to be allowed to drive for at least six months. The corner needs to be taken widely, because of the poor road surface on the inside of the bend.
